People on public transit have anything of value stolen if the opportunity presents. This includes laptops, smartphones of any variety, iPads, etc. Dishonest cab drivers in some cities get premiums if they turn over a smartphone that has been left behind in the car.
But as there have always been pickpockets and thieves, it only says that people need to be careful when pulling out any kind of device of value.
